Output ea8bd622add6d0ace7a3d066bbe638ea5d24cad1f6992cb0a2bc9a6609a93503:2

value
50332973
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 433be7f18e8c48f42090f683be0e98e17bfbda43 OP_EQUALVERIFY OP_CHECKSIG
address
178W3CQBb5777wFyURhqodyhuiKWGoxbFh
transaction
ea8bd622add6d0ace7a3d066bbe638ea5d24cad1f6992cb0a2bc9a6609a93503
spent
true